The Brockway Rovers will venture away from home to face off against the Kane Wolves at 4:15 p.m. on Tuesday. Brockway is strutting in with some hitting muscle as they've averaged 12.1 runs per game this season.
Brockway took a loss when they played away from home on Friday, but their home fans gave them all the motivation they needed on Monday. Everything went their way against Bradford as they made off with a 10-0 victory. The win continues a trend for the Rovers in their matchups with the Owls: they've now won three in a row.
Brockway got a great performance from Bailee Carberry as she didn't allow a single earned run over five innings pitched.

At the plate, Ella Reitz was incredible, going 2-for-3 with five RBI, two doubles, and one run. Those two doubles gave her a new career-high. Elysabeth Myers also deserves some recognition as she snagged her first stolen base of the season.
Meanwhile, Kane was not able to break out of their rough patch on Monday as the team picked up their ninth straight defeat dating back to last season. They lost 10-0 to DuBois Central Catholic. That's two games in a row now that the Wolves have lost by exactly ten runs.
Brockway's victory bumped their record up to 7-1. As for Kane, their loss dropped their record down to 0-7.
Brockway got the 'W' when the teams last played back in March against Kane by a conclusive 15-5 score. The rematch might be a little tougher for the Rovers since the team won't have the home-field advantage this time around. We'll see if the change in venue makes a difference.
